35 #ifndef NEKTAR_ARTERIALPRESSUREAREA_H
36 #define NEKTAR_ARTERIALPRESSUREAREA_H
static boost::shared_ptr< DataType > AllocateSharedPtr()
Allocate a shared pointer from the memory pool.
static PulseWavePressureAreaSharedPtr create(Array< OneD, MultiRegions::ExpListSharedPtr > &pVessel, const LibUtilities::SessionReaderSharedPtr &pSession)
Creates an instance of this class.
boost::shared_ptr< SessionReader > SessionReaderSharedPtr
boost::shared_ptr< PulseWavePressureArea > PulseWavePressureAreaSharedPtr
boost::shared_ptr< ArterialPressureArea > ArterialPressureAreaSharedPtr
Pointer to a PulseWaveOutflow object.
ArterialPressureArea(Array< OneD, MultiRegions::ExpListSharedPtr > pVessel, const LibUtilities::SessionReaderSharedPtr pSession)
virtual void v_DoPressure()
virtual ~ArterialPressureArea()
static std::string className
Name of class.